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

Aula 4 - Erro na requisição http

Olá, quando executo o arquivo cliente-android.js o terminal exibe um erro. Adicionei informações para a conexão com o MySql (senha e db) mas não deu certo. O terminal não exibe o json, ele mostra o seguinte erro:

throw er; // Unhandled 'error' event
      ^

Error: connect ECONNREFUSED 127.0.0.1:3000
    at Object.exports._errnoException (util.js:1018:11)
    at exports._exceptionWithHostPort (util.js:1041:20)
    at TCPConnectWrap.afterConnect [as oncomplete] (net.js:1090:14)

o meu arquivo cliente-android.js

var http = require('http');

var configuracoes = {
  hostname:'localhost',
  port:3000,
  path:'/produtos' 
};

http.get(configuracoes, function(res){
  console.log(res.statusCode);
  res.on('data', function(body) {
    console.log('Corpo:' +body);
  });
});

Agradeço a ajuda

2 respostas
solução!

Opa, vc precisa subir a aplicação para o teste do cliente funcionar.

Obrigado Alberto, não prestei atenção nesse detalhe. Era isso mesmo.